What is an ARB Air Locking Differential?
An ARB air locking differential allows you to mechanically lock both axle shafts together, ensuring 100% of available power is sent to both wheels on an axle, regardless of traction. This mechanism is critical for overcoming challenging off-road obstacles where standard open differentials would spin one wheel uselessly. Understanding this principle is fundamental to maximizing your vehicle's off-road potential.

Core Mechanics and Components
At its heart, the ARB Air Locker is a robust, precision-engineered unit that replaces your vehicle's standard open or limited-slip differential. The key innovation is its integrated pneumatic locking system. When engaged via a dashboard-mounted switch, compressed air from an ARB air compressor (or a compatible onboard system) actuates a locking collar. This collar engages hardened steel teeth on the differential's side gear and the locking hub, effectively creating a solid axle. Disengaging the system instantly reverts it to an open differential, perfect for normal road driving. The precision fit of the locking collar teeth is paramount; if they don't align perfectly, the locker won't engage, or worse, it could disengage under load. This requires careful installation by a qualified differential mechanic.
The main components are the differential carrier, the locking collar with its engaging teeth, a pneumatic actuator housed within the carrier, and the air line that connects to your vehicle's air source. Each part is designed for longevity and reliable performance in harsh environments.
When you need ultimate grip, you flip the switch. The air pressure pushes a piston, rotating a cam that forces the locking collar into place, binding the two half-shafts together.
Key Benefits for Off-Road Performance
Enhanced Traction in Difficult Terrain
Imagine navigating a steep, muddy incline. Without a locker, one wheel might lose traction, spin, and send all power to it, leaving you stuck. An ARB air locker ensures both wheels on the axle receive equal power, digging you out of situations where traction is minimal. This direct, 100% engagement means you can power through obstacles that would halt an open-differentially equipped vehicle.

Improved Vehicle Control and Stability
Beyond just getting unstuck, selectable lockers significantly improve vehicle control. By locking the differential, you eliminate unpredictable power shifts between wheels. This stability is crucial during technical descents, on loose gravel, or when traversing uneven terrain where maintaining a straight line is vital. You gain a more predictable driving experience, allowing you to focus on steering and throttle control.
Always engage your ARB air locker *before* you encounter the obstacle, not while you're already stuck. Proper preparation is key to safe and successful off-roading.
Reduced Drivetrain Strain (When Disengaged)
One of the primary advantages over permanent locking differentials is their selectable nature. When not needed, such as on pavement or high-speed gravel roads, the ARB Air Locker functions as a standard open differential. This means no tire scrubbing, no increased wear on tires and drivetrain components, and no compromised handling characteristics. This dual functionality is invaluable for vehicles that see both off-road and daily driving use.

Installation, Usage, and Maintenance
Installation Considerations
Installing an ARB air locker is not a DIY job for the average wrench-turner. It requires specialized knowledge of differential setup, gear backlash adjustment, and pneumatic system integration. Precision is paramount during installation. This typically involves removing the existing differential, pressing out bearings, installing the air locker, setting correct gear pattern and backlash, and then installing the air compressor and wiring. Ensure your air compressor is rated for continuous duty and can supply sufficient CFM (cubic feet per minute) to engage the locker quickly and reliably.
Practical Usage Scenarios
The ARB air locker shines in scenarios requiring maximum traction: rock crawling, steep hill climbs, deep mud, sand dunes, and severe articulation situations. Anytime you anticipate losing traction on one wheel, and maintaining forward momentum is critical, engaging the locker is your best option. It’s also beneficial for maintaining stability when towing or carrying heavy loads over uneven terrain.
You should never engage the ARB air locker on high-traction surfaces like dry pavement. Doing so forces both wheels to turn at the exact same speed, causing severe tire scrubbing, excessive wear, and potential damage to the differential or drivetrain. It can also lead to unpredictable handling and loss of control.
Essential Maintenance Tips
Beyond ensuring the air system is leak-free and the compressor functions correctly, the primary maintenance involves regular differential service. This includes periodic oil changes using the correct type and weight of differential fluid, which ARB often specifies. Inspecting the air lines for damage or wear is also wise. Periodically engaging and disengaging the locker (with the vehicle safely off the ground) can help keep the mechanism free of debris.
